| Facilities: There are picnic tables, a water fountain, and a restroom available at Memory Park. Best Time To Visit: Memory Park is open daily from dawn to dusk. Fees: No use or parking fees are charged. Accessibility: Areas of the park are accessible. There is a sidewalk to the gazebo. Rules: No alcoholic beverages are permitted. Pets must be kept on leash and cleaned up after. Obey all posted rules. Directions: To reach Memory Park from Prescott take Highway 89 north to Chino Valley. Travel approximately 6.5 miles north through Chino Valley, turn left on Palomino Road, the park will be at the end of Palomino Road.
